At the warehouse, Jason finds Anna waiting in his office. He assumes she talked to Carly. Anna rants that Carly could blow up this entire operation and get herself sent to prison. She tells him that Carly told Brennan that Cates is investigating him and Pikeman.

Jason and Anna GH

Anna believes the next logical step is for Brennan to reach out to whoever is running Pikeman, and they can use Carly’s mistake to their advantage. She feels Valentin is also an option to find out more about Pikeman as he’s involved with them. She wonders if they should tell Cates what they are doing, but Jason would rather not, and she agrees.

After Anna leaves, Danny shows up to see his father and hopes he doesn’t tell him to leave. Jason says he shouldn’t be in this neighborhood as it’s dangerous. He explains Yuri drove him and is outside, and nobody will mess with him. He says he’s here because Grandma Monica has a message for him. He notes she still has pneumonia but should be back and up by summer. He tells his dad that Grandma Monica wants Jason to represent her at Brook Lynn’s wedding. He knows his dad doesn’t like dressing up, but Monica says it will only be for a few hours. Jason says he will go, he can’t argue with Monica. He says he’ll give him a ride back to the mansion.

At The Metro Court, Valentin sits at the bar. He gets a call from the pharmacist, who says their deal is off and Sonny’s wife is onto them. He explains that Sonny’s wife came to his office with a lot of questions, and she knows he’s not on the correct dose. Valentin says he’d be arrested already if she turned him in, which means she hasn’t. Valentin asks the man to describe her, and the pharmacist says she is blonde and beautiful, and that’s all he remembers. Valentin orders him to keep administering the lower dose, as Sonny doesn’t have a wife to report him. Valentin says he’ll take care of the supposed wife.

In Drew’s office, he and Jordan discuss the riverfront revitalization project. He shows her the first draft of plans he came up with. She says it’s not big enough, and this proposal may not get off the ground with the funders in DC if it’s not perfect. She feels they should scrap the parking lot and connect the light rail to the old track along the riverfront, making it a transportation project as well, which means grants will pour in.

Jordan also thinks they should turn the harbor into a ferry port with quick transportation to Canada, making Port Charles a major destination hub. He says she’s brilliant, and they should celebrate. The Congressman arrives and asks what they are celebrating. He wasn’t expecting to see Jordan today, and she says she was just heading out, but congratulates him on the new project.

Jordan takes off, and the Congressman tells Drew he didn’t come to talk about the project. He asks why he should get in bed with a convicted criminal. The Congressman has done his research on him and asks why he didn’t think he would find out. Drew insists he wasn’t going to keep this from him, but he knew if he led with his conviction, the Congressman wouldn’t have considered this project. He says if his name is a problem, then he’ll hand the project over to his nephew Michael. He believes in this project and wants to better Port Charles as his daughter is growing up here.

The Congressman tells Drew, “Fun fact you can be convicted of a federal offense and still serve in the House of Representatives.” He wants to leave his seat to someone worthy, someone like him. Drew doesn’t think he has the pedigree for politics. The Congressman says politics isn’t for the faint of heart, and his being rich doesn’t hurt as it means he won’t have to bow down to the lobbyist. Drew doubts people will vote for a criminal. The Congressman says everyone loves a comeback story, and he is a cowboy hero in a way. However, he’ll need more than a feel-good story, he’ll need his backing. He says if he endorses Drew, his party will fall in line. Drew is flattered but never considered a career in politics. The Congressman tells him to consider it as he could do great things. He also might want to change his name to Quartermaine.

Cates arrives, wondering if he’s interrupting something. Ava says Nina was leaving. Nina departs, and Ava says it’s been a long day, so can this wait until tomorrow? He says it can’t, and he’s here about Sonny. He wants to know if anyone has made Sonny any business offers lately. She says he doesn’t talk about his business with her. Cates finds that hard to believe, as she was once in the Jerome Organization, and she lives with him. He asks what her end game is, is she in love with Sonny, or is she  looking to take over his organization. She says her only interest is co-parenting their daughter. Cates tells her that Sonny is a person of interest to the FBI, and now so is she, so if she feels she’s being watched, she is!
